Tierp is a small city located in the Uppsala region of Sweden, serving as the administrative center for Tierp Municipality. Situated along the main rail line between Uppsala and Gävle, it offers a calm, residential environment typical of the Swedish countryside. With a population of around 5,800, the town provides essential services and local shops for the surrounding rural community. It is an ideal spot for those looking to experience a slower pace of life or as a convenient base for exploring the historic ironworks and natural landscapes of northern Uppland.

Transport

Tierp is easily accessible via the Upptåget commuter train, connecting it to Uppsala and Gävle.

Local Services

Most shops and services are concentrated around the central station area.
